The power turbine section of the T-6B engine is specifically designed to convert the energy from the high-temperature exhaust gases into mechanical energy to drive the propeller. The components that make up this section are crucial for maintaining the functionality and performance of the aircraft.

The propeller shaft is essential as it transmits the mechanical power generated by the power turbine to the propeller, allowing for thrust production. The reduction gearbox plays a significant role in adjusting the speed of the turbine output to match the required propeller speed, ensuring efficient operation. The exhaust case is another important component, as it directs the flow of exhaust gases through the power turbine, facilitating its operation. Finally, the power turbine itself is the component that extracts energy from the exhaust gases, enabling the overall propulsion system to function effectively.
